how do you pick out an adverb in a sentence?
Respuesta :
MateaLapenje
MateaLapenje
01-12-2017
To pick out an adverb in a sentence, you should look for words that modify a verb, Some adverbs ends with -ly.
Example 1: She sings well. (well is the adverb)
Example 2:
Vanessa is an extremely good dancer. (extremely is the adverb)
